Christo Bisschoff is a scholar working on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management, Marketing and Education.
According to data from OpenAlex, Christo Bisschoff has authored 65 papers receiving a total of 264 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Organizational Behavior and Human Resource Management, 14 papers in Marketing and 13 papers in Education. Recurrent topics in Christo Bisschoff's work include Customer Service Quality and Loyalty (14 papers), Consumer Behavior in Brand Consumption and Identification (9 papers) and Consumer Retail Behavior Studies (7 papers). Christo Bisschoff is often cited by papers focused on Customer Service Quality and Loyalty (14 papers), Consumer Behavior in Brand Consumption and Identification (9 papers) and Consumer Retail Behavior Studies (7 papers). Christo Bisschoff collaborates with scholars based in South Africa, United States and Russia. Christo Bisschoff's co-authors include Ziska Fields, Sam Fullerton, Ahmed Shaikh, Emmanuel Mutambara and David L. Moore and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, South African Journal of Education and Agrekon.
